Abstract

Methods and systems are disclosed for sending information in an observation platform. A determination is made, at an observation platform, that a first communication device associated with a first user is located in an environment. A determination is made, at the observation platform, that the first communication device is located in proximity to a second communication device associated with a second user. Speech information is sent to the first communication device for the first user to use in communicating with the second user.

Claims (50)

1. A method of sending information in an observation platform, comprising:

receiving, by a communication device of said observation platform from a user of said communication device, a spoken communication that comprises a predefined communication phrase and additional information related to a context of said user;

wirelessly providing, by said communication device, said spoken communication to a computer of an organization, said computer a part of said observation platform;

deriving, by said computer from said spoken communication, a query for information about said organization;

deriving, by said computer from said spoken communication and said additional information related to said context, a destination for said information about said organization; and

providing, by said computer, said information about said organization to said destination.

2. The method as recited in claim 1 , further comprising:

retrieving, by said computer, said information about said organization from a database of said organization using said query.

3. The method as recited in claim 1 , wherein said destination comprises said communication device, said method further comprising:

based on location information of said communication device indicating proximity to a customer of said organization, including by said computer along with said information about said organization, a cue for whether touch with said customer should be initiated by said user.

4. The method as recited in claim 1 , wherein said information about said organization comprises information about a product, said method further comprising:

including, by said computer along with said information about said product, a customized offer for said product for a potential customer of said organization.
